Output 8a2ba6325abb3c836c19ece21aede9e249c49109c07458b5c1fccd92e1df84e8:199

value
35598
script pubkey
OP_0 OP_PUSHBYTES_32 28e9ec444bce0e5151ce343cbc234414ef0025154a2d79a8c0e979ef1efc7713
address
bc1q9r57c3ztec89z5wwxs7tcg6yznhsqfg4fgkhn2xqa9u778huwufsu7r6c7
transaction
8a2ba6325abb3c836c19ece21aede9e249c49109c07458b5c1fccd92e1df84e8
confirmations
148261
spent
true